Output ec4c3293bebb05fa6e13dd925bffafadef1eaf55d1211621019ab4edf78e03b6:1

value
114084
script pubkey
OP_0 OP_PUSHBYTES_20 31d2b5f6f7be7d0ee8e2ba85e7294f6d37ceebca
address
bc1qx8fttahhhe7sa68zh2z7w220d5mua672l8q803
transaction
ec4c3293bebb05fa6e13dd925bffafadef1eaf55d1211621019ab4edf78e03b6